About

Bridgetown is a progressive website generator and fullstack framework powered by Ruby.

It combines static site generation with dynamic capabilities, offering ERB templating, componentized views, a modern frontend build system using esbuild, and integration with Roda for server-side rendering.

React is a popular open-source JavaScript library for building dynamic user interfaces, created by Facebook.

It allows developers to create reusable UI components, offers JSX markup support, a virtual DOM, hooks, and is often used as a base for other full-stack frameworks such as Next.js or Remix.
